engine idle
My 2004 STI JDM ticks over at 500rpm which is no problem until at night when the lights and heater etc are on and then when the radiator fans kick in it starts hunting and the revs wont settle until i turn the heaters off. The car never stalls though! What can i do to solve this?

I tried all sorts mate as it was idling all over the place when cold but once warmed up it was settling down, I changed plugs, coolant temp sensor, MAF meter, cleaned my IACV and then finally bought a used one off here and hey presto the cheapest easiest part to change fixed it lol.
Mine was throwing the EML light on though and storing a code.
As far as I know you'll have to test the alternater while its under load ( lights, heaters etc ) as it's some sort of tricky smart charging alternator.
